Russia Warns UK Over Use of British-Made Drones in Ukraine Strikes
Russia has warned the UK of consequences after British-made drones were reportedly used by Ukraine in strikes on Russian military and industrial targets. The Russian Embassy in London accused Britain of escalating the conflict and acting as an accomplice in attacks. The UK government reaffirmed its support for Ukraine, emphasizing its commitment to providing necessary defense equipment. The drones were reported to involve British companies, including a subsidiary of BAE Systems, though the UK Ministry of Defence declined immediate comment.
